By leveraging Coherent Population Trapping (CPT) technology used in the Chip Scale Atomic Clock (CSAC) and the previous generation “MAC – SA.3Xm”, the new MAC–SA5X family of clocks is the latest advancement in small atomic oscillators. CPT-based oscillators feature a laser to interrogate the Rb atoms and achieve atomic resonance. This allows a reduction in size and power compared to traditional lamp-based clocks, without compromising the performance one would expect from an atomic clock: fast retrace, resistance to static gforces, exceptional temperature stability, changes and low frequency drift rates.
